Output 097fd79b602918d2755f436120fbcd3bc06225a5ebcc4c5f674b27773effb2b3:0

value
676592
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dabe4331f5b3c4cd507f7fd8b028591cd78aaf60 OP_EQUAL
address
3MddA2nywCX8LPy8fWTr4SzFSPmvkye9oV
transaction
097fd79b602918d2755f436120fbcd3bc06225a5ebcc4c5f674b27773effb2b3
confirmations
347186
spent
true